#bb64bf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b64bf is composed of 73.3% red, 39.2%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.1%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 297.4 degrees, a saturation of 41.6% and a lightness of 57.1%. #bb64bf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#77007f.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#bb64bf color description : Slightly desaturated magenta.
#bb64bf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b64bf has RGB values of R:187, G:100,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12281023.

Shades and Tints of #bb64bf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b050c is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b64bf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#958e95 is the less saturated color, while #f129fa is the most saturated one.
